What are the key differences between NHS Healthcare Leadership Model and OECD/G20 Principles of Corporate Governance?

NHS Healthcare Leadership Model has 37 controls across its framework, while OECD/G20 Principles of Corporate Governance covers 28 controls. Direct mapping analysis identifies 8 overlapping controls (22% coverage). The frameworks diverge most significantly in Leading with Care, where 5 NHS Healthcare Leadership Model controls have no direct OECD/G20 Principles of Corporate Governance equivalent.

How many controls map between NHS Healthcare Leadership Model and OECD/G20 Principles of Corporate Governance?

Of 37 total NHS Healthcare Leadership Model controls, 8 map directly to OECD/G20 Principles of Corporate Governance controls — representing 22% coverage. The remaining 29 controls represent compliance gaps requiring additional documentation or compensating controls to satisfy both frameworks simultaneously.
